Body

Origins and Family

Patrick Stuart was born on +1777-06-10T00:00:00Z[2]. His father was Alexander Stuart, 10th Lord Blantyre[5]. His mother was Catharine Lindsay[6].

Career and Affiliations

Patrick Stuart held the position of Governor of Malta[10].

Recognition

Patrick Stuart received the Knight Grand Cross of the Order of St Michael and St George[11].

Personal Life

Among Patrick Stuart's spouses was Catherine Henrietta Rodney[7]. Children include Alexander Charles Stuart[8], 1814–1897[27] and Jane Frances Stuart[9], 1822–1892[28].
